Review of On and Off-Street Parking Charges pdf icon PDF 12 KB

Minutes:

It was agreed:

 

(a)  That the Overview and Scrutiny Committee’s recommendation, made at its meeting held on 3 February 2020, that the proposal to withdraw Deal seafront as a parking option from the Deal resident permits scheme be removed until an assessment of the overall permit parking scheme in Deal has been undertaken, was approved.

 

(b)  That it be noted that that there would be a full review of parking arrangements across the district, including the Deal resident permits scheme, which would go out to public consultation before consideration by Cabinet.

 

(c)   That, subject to the removal of Deal seafront, Cabinet decision CAB 112 be reaffirmed.
